The Klymenko Time outlet has reported explosions in Kiev and Boryspil, and earlier coverage highlighted the functioning of air defense systems in Ukraine’s capital. In the wake of these events, large portions of the country have been placed on heightened weather alert, signaling potential risk to civilians and critical infrastructure. The sequence of events shows that the Russian Armed Forces began targeting Ukrainian infrastructure on October 10, soon after the widely reported Crimean Bridge incident, which Moscow-linked officials described as an action by Ukrainian security services. Across Ukraine, energy facilities, defense industries, military administration hubs, and communications networks have been identified as focal points for strikes. Since the onset of these attacks, air raid warnings have become a routine feature in many regions, occasionally affecting the entirety of the country. Source: Klymenko Time.

On February 24, 2022, Russian President Vladimir Putin stated his decision to direct military actions in Ukraine, asserting that Russia should be kept within its own sphere of influence and framing the move as a response to requests for assistance from leaders of the LPR and DPR. The decision set off a cascade of developments that reshaped regional security dynamics and triggered a fresh wave of sanctions from the United States and other allies.
